Background:
CD4 is a 55 kDa type I transmembrane glycoprotein and a member of the Ig-SF of cell surface receptors. It is expressed predominantly on the ?helper/inducer? subpopulation of mature T lymphocytes and on monocytes and macrophages. Domains 1 and 2 bind to MHC Class II antigens, while domains 3 and 4 may be involved in cis interactions with the CD3/TCR complex. CD4 functions as an accessory molecule in the recognition of foreign antigens in association with MHC class II antigens by T cells.
